Per session 24 Skills are progressive disclosure: only the name and description are preloaded; the body loads when the skill is used.
When invoked 787 The whole file, excluding the scripts and references it only reads on demand.
Security scan A 0 findings. A grade says what 26 rules found in the file — not that it is safe.

Token cost

What it costs to keep this loaded

Counted locally with the o200k_base tokenizer, which is exact for GPT models; Claude uses its own tokenizer and its counts differ. Treat this as one consistent yardstick across the catalogue rather than a bill. Prices are per million input tokens.

Security

Grade A, and why

requesting-code-review scanned grade A with 0 findings against 26 rules in 11 categories — prompt injection, anti-refusal, data exfiltration, privilege escalation, supply chain, agent snooping, system-prompt leakage, SSRF and excessive agency — measured 7d ago.

A static scan of the body, not an audit. Every finding is printed with the line that produced it so you can judge whether it matters here. A mod is markdown that instructs an agent; that is exactly why what it instructs is worth reading.

Nothing flagged

None of the 26 patterns this scan looks for appear in this file: no shell pipes, no recursive deletes, no credential paths, no hidden text, no instruction-override or anti-refusal phrasing, no agent-config snooping. That is not a guarantee, it is the absence of the things that are checkable.
